>>> Now that I am actually implementing this I am wondering why don't we simply 
>>> add getUUID to CacheRpcCommand. CancellationService will use this UUID for 
>>> command cancellation, some other services might need UUID for something 
>>> else. Introducing CancellableCommand does not add much except bunch of 
>>> instanceof constructs and explicitly connects UUID with               
>>> concept of command cancellation which might not been only valid use of 
>>> command UUID.
>> 
>> No, this should be on CancellableCommand only.  No sense in engineering for 
>> something we may not need and polluting interfaces.
>> 
> Ok, no problem. I'll adjust the PR. However, I need to mark that only 
> CacheRpcCommand can be cancellable. So we make CancellableCommand extend 
> CacheRpcCommand?

Sure.
